Unpacking the South African Renewable Energy Masterplan

The South African Renewable Energy Masterplan (SAREM) is more than a shift from coal to renewables. It is a national industrial strategy, aiming to create local value chains, reduce import reliance, stimulate new investments, and build a globally competitive renewable energy sector.

Core Objectives

  • Add 3–5 GW of renewable capacity each year until 2030, supporting both local energy demand and industrial activity.
  • Develop local manufacturing hubs for solar photovoltaic panels, wind turbines, batteries, and related components.
  • Create 25,000 direct green jobs by 2030, focusing on opportunities for youth, previously disadvantaged groups, and industrial transition communities.
  • Attract R15 billion (US$784 million) in investments by the end of this decade.
  • Support inclusive economic growth that ensures the shift to renewables is socially just, especially for coal-dependent regions and workers.

Aims Beyond Power Supply

SAREM’s vision is not limited to keeping the lights on. It addresses:

  • Industrialization by incentivizing manufacturing within the country.
  • Workforce transformation through training and reskilling.
  • Technology innovation by driving demand for locally produced, cutting-edge clean energy solutions.
  • Global competitiveness by supporting exports of manufactured components.

Why Shift to Local Manufacturing of Renewable Systems?

Reducing Reliance on Imports

South Africa imported over R17.5 billion (about US$905 million) of solar panels and batteries in 2023 alone. Yet, the country has abundant reserves of critical minerals like manganese, vanadium, and platinum, which are key to a wide range of renewable energy technologies and batteries. Localising production taps into these natural advantages, supporting the growth of homegrown industries and jobs.

Existing Strengths and Untapped Potential

  • Solar panels, steel wind turbine towers, and electrical cabling are already being produced locally.
  • Assembly of inverters and balance-of-system technologies for solar and battery solutions is underway.
  • Raw mineral supplies open up downstream opportunities for next-generation batteries, green hydrogen, and more advanced technologies.

Expanding the value chain domestically not only saves foreign currency but allows South Africa to export renewable solutions and participate in the broader African and global energy transition.

How Will South Africa Build This New Industry?

Investment, Incentives, and Special Economic Zones

The rollout will rely on both private and public sector investment. Government policies, such as tax breaks, localization requirements, and special economic zones, are designed to attract and guide capital into priority sectors.

  • Factories for solar, battery storage, and wind turbine components will be encouraged by clear procurement plans.
  • Expansion into offshore wind and new battery technologies will follow as markets and skills mature.
  • Fast-tracking government procurement and expanding the electricity grid will create the certainty manufacturers and investors need.

Inclusive Growth and Skills Development

A core principle of the masterplan is inclusivity:

  • Support for Black-owned companies, small businesses, and initiatives in former coal regions.
  • Alignment with South Africa’s “Just Transition Framework” to avoid deepening inequality.
  • Partnerships between industry, government, and education to modernize training and curricula, developing technicians, engineers, and installers for the future renewables workforce.

Anticipated Challenges on the Road to Clean Energy Industries

South Africa is not starting from scratch on industrial policy—but previous attempts have often stumbled due to weak implementation and coordination. The renewable energy masterplan faces several pressing challenges:

1. Governance and Execution Gaps

Past programs in energy and automotive industries suffered from delayed roll-out and conflicting approaches across government departments. The renewable energy masterplan can only succeed if these issues are tackled decisively through clear roles, accountability, and streamlined decision-making.

2. Grid Constraints

The electricity grid is not ready to accept the large-scale renewable integration the masterplan envisions. Eskom, the state utility, will need to invest an estimated US$21 billion to upgrade and expand grid capacity. Without a robust grid, new wind and solar power simply can’t reach users or export markets.

3. Regulatory Bottlenecks

Investors and manufacturers need certainty around future demand and supportive policies. Lingering red tape—slow environmental approvals, land rezoning, licensing delays—must be addressed promptly if South Africa is to outcompete cheaper import markets.

4. Skills Shortages

There is a significant gap in qualified electricians, technicians, engineers, and installers ready to support a booming renewable sector. Fast-tracking skills development in partnership with industry is critical, or job creation ambitions will fail to materialize.

5. Energy Transition and Social Equity

The vision of a “just transition” requires special attention to coal-dependent communities, support for vulnerable workers, and deliberate efforts to grow black ownership and local entrepreneurship. The masterplan’s success will rest on its social impacts as much as its economic ones.

What Does Success Depend On?

Experts and stakeholders suggest five urgent steps to put the masterplan into action:

  • Clear procurement and localization targets must be published and enforced, signaling future market certainty to local producers.
  • Align the national electricity plan with the masterplan by reducing reliance on coal and ramping up renewables procurement.
  • Rapid grid investment with backing from government and development finance partners to prevent grid constraints from derailing growth.
  • Update and expand training programs, with industry involvement, to fill the “green skills gap” in solar, wind, battery, and hydrogen sectors.
  • Streamline approvals and cut red tape to make it easy for local and international investors to participate, without lowering environmental and safety standards.
